Choosing the Right Business Structure

Before initiating the process of company registration in Pune, it is essential to decide which legal structure best suits your business goals. Common options include:

  • Private Limited Company: The most popular choice for startups, offering limited liability and easy transfer of shares.

  • Limited Liability Partnership (LLP): A blend of a traditional partnership and a company, suitable for service-oriented businesses.

  • One Person Company (OPC): Ideal for solo entrepreneurs who want the benefits of a corporate identity with limited liability.

  • Public Limited Company: Aimed at large-scale businesses intended for public investment.

The Registration Process: A Step-by-Step Overview

The path to legalizing your business involves several digital stages managed through the central government portal:

  1. Obtaining Digital Signature Certificates (DSC): Since the process is online, directors must obtain a DSC to sign electronic documents.

  2. Name Approval: Choosing a unique name is critical. The name must not resemble existing brands and must comply with naming guidelines.

  3. Filing for Incorporation: Once the name is approved, the SPICe+ (Simplified Proforma for Incorporating Company Electronically) form is filed. This single application covers the company’s incorporation, PAN, and TAN.

  4. Drafting Charter Documents: You must prepare the Memorandum of Association (MOA) and Articles of Association (AOA), which define the company’s objectives and internal rules.

  5. Issuance of Certificate: After the authorities verify the documents, a Certificate of Incorporation (COI) is issued, officially marking the birth of your company.

Essential Documents Required

To ensure a seamless experience with company registration in Pune, keep the following documents ready:

  • Identity Proof: PAN card and Aadhaar card of all directors and shareholders.

  • Address Proof of Directors: Recent utility bills (electricity, water, or telephone) or bank statements.

  • Registered Office Address Proof: A recent utility bill for the Pune office location along with a No Objection Certificate (NOC) from the property owner. If the property is rented, a valid lease agreement is necessary.

Why Pune is the Ideal Destination for Your New Company

Opting for company registration in Pune provides several strategic advantages:

  • Access to Talent: With its reputation as the "Oxford of the East," Pune offers a steady stream of highly skilled graduates and professionals.

  • Industrial Infrastructure: Excellent connectivity to Mumbai and presence in major industrial belts like Chakan and Hinjewadi make it a logistics and tech powerhouse.

  • Supportive Ecosystem: Pune hosts numerous incubators, accelerators, and networking hubs that help newly registered companies find their footing.
